为什么要学c语言编程
-
学习C语言编程是非常重要的,原因如下:
首先,C语言是一种高效的编程语言。C语言具有高度的可编程性和灵活性,这使得它成为许多程序员和开发人员首选的语言。在编写C代码时,可以直接控制计算机硬件,这对于需要对计算机完全控制的应用程序尤其重要。同时,C语言具有良好的性能和效率,可以用于开发需要高速执行的系统和嵌入式应用。
其次,C语言是许多其他编程语言的基础。许多现代编程语言(如C++、Java和Python)都是基于C语言开发的。通过学习C语言,可以建立起对计算机底层原理和编程概念的扎实基础,这将有助于更好地理解和学习其他高级编程语言。
第三,C语言广泛应用于系统和应用程序的开发。许多操作系统和嵌入式系统都使用C语言编写,包括Windows、Linux和嵌入式设备。此外,许多大型软件项目和高性能应用程序也使用C语言进行开发。因此,学习C语言将为你提供更广泛的就业机会和职业发展空间。
第四,学习C语言有助于培养良好的编程习惯和思维方式。C语言强调代码的简洁性和清晰性,要求编写者养成良好的注释和命名习惯,以及严谨的逻辑和算法思维。这些习惯和思维方式对于学习和开发其他编程语言同样重要,并且对提高整体编程能力和解决问题的能力有很大帮助。
综上所述,学习C语言编程对于想要深入了解计算机底层原理、扩展编程技能和增加就业机会的人来说是非常重要的。掌握C语言将为你打开更广阔的编程世界,并为你的职业发展带来更多的可能性。
1年前 -
学习C语言编程有以下几个原因。
-
广泛应用:C语言是一种被广泛应用的编程语言,它可以用于开发各种类型的软件,包括操作系统、嵌入式系统、游戏、应用程序等。许多大型软件项目都是用C语言编写的,因此掌握C语言可以让你有更多的就业机会。
-
入门容易:相对于其他编程语言,C语言的语法相对较简单。它基于结构化的编程思想,易于理解和学习。学习C语言是学习其他高级编程语言的基础,掌握了C语言的基本概念和语法,将为学习其他编程语言打下坚实的基础。
-
性能高效:C语言是一种编译型语言,它可以产生高效、快速的机器代码。C语言直接操作计算机的硬件资源,能够很好地优化程序的性能。因此,在对性能要求较高的应用中,使用C语言编程可以更好地控制程序的执行效率。
-
丰富的库函数:C语言提供了丰富的库函数,这些函数可以帮助我们处理输入输出、字符串操作、内存管理等常见任务。这些库函数大大简化了编程的过程,提高了开发效率。
-
嵌入式系统开发:C语言在嵌入式系统开发中得到了广泛应用。嵌入式系统一般对性能和资源消耗有很高的要求,而C语言以其高效和灵活的特性使得它成为首选的嵌入式系统开发语言。学习C语言可以为从事嵌入式系统开发的人提供更多的发展机会。
总结来说,学习C语言编程对于想要进入编程领域的人来说是一个很好的选择。它广泛应用于各种领域,语法相对简单,性能高效,并且有丰富的库函数可用。无论你是想要成为一名软件工程师、嵌入式系统开发人员还是游戏开发人员,学习C语言都是非常有益的。
1年前 -
-
学习C语言编程有许多好处。首先,C语言是一种高级编程语言,具有广泛的应用领域,包括操作系统、嵌入式系统、游戏开发等。掌握C语言编程可以让你在多个领域中脱颖而出,增加就业机会。此外,学习C语言是学习其他编程语言的基础,如C++、Java、Python等。通过学习C语言,你将掌握编程的基本概念和技巧,为学习其他编程语言奠定坚实的基础。
C语言具有简洁、高效的特点,对于理解计算机底层原理和算法有很大帮助。C语言的语法简单明了,语言的核心特性相对较少,学习起来相对容易。同时,C语言有强大的控制结构,可以方便地实现复杂的算法和逻辑。C语言还提供了直接访问内存的能力,可以有效地优化代码性能。
另外,学习C语言还可以帮助你培养良好的编程习惯和思维方式。C语言对细节严格要求,需要精确地控制变量和数据的类型,以及内存的分配和释放等操作。通过学习C语言,你将培养出良好的程序设计思维,善于分析和解决问题。
总之,学习C语言编程具有广泛的应用领域、强大的算法实现能力和培养良好的编程习惯等优势。无论是从事软件开发、嵌入式系统设计还是算法研究,学习C语言都是一个重要的基础。
1年前